[PATCH] arm64: dts: imx8mp-frdm: add more features

Fabian Pfitzner f.pfitzner at pengutronix.de
Tue Feb 24 03:46:35 PST 2026


Add support for the following new features:

- SD Card
- Ethernet (FEC + EQOS)
- Wifi
- USB
- HDMI

The imx8mp-evk dt and the NXP downstream imx8mp-frdm dts were
taken as a reference [1].

 arch/arm64/boot/dts/freescale/imx8mp-frdm.dts | 409 ++++++++++++++++++++++++++
 1 file changed, 409 insertions(+)

diff --git a/arch/arm64/boot/dts/freescale/imx8mp-frdm.dts b/arch/arm64/boot/dts/freescale/imx8mp-frdm.dts
index 55690f5e53d7e1fbf7eae8a1f31eb064465ccb6c..09a44ff8fb6aaf8b083c8af06d9cf1926f5ac197 100644
--- a/arch/arm64/boot/dts/freescale/imx8mp-frdm.dts
+++ b/arch/arm64/boot/dts/freescale/imx8mp-frdm.dts
@@ -42,6 +42,68 @@ memory at 40000000 {
 		reg = <0x0 0x40000000 0 0xc0000000>,
 		      <0x1 0x00000000 0 0x40000000>;
 	};
+
+	native-hdmi-connector {
+		compatible = "hdmi-connector";
+		label = "HDMI OUT";
+		type = "a";
+
+		port {
+			hdmi_in: endpoint {
+				remote-endpoint = <&hdmi_tx_out>;
+			};
+		};
+	};
+
+	sdio_pwrseq: usdhc1-pwrseq {
+		compatible = "mmc-pwrseq-simple";
+		reset-gpios = <&gpio2 10 GPIO_ACTIVE_LOW>;
+	};
+
+	reg_usdhc1_vmmc: regulator-wifi-vmmc {
+		compatible = "regulator-fixed";
+		regulator-name = "WLAN_EN";
+		regulator-min-microvolt = <3300000>;
+		regulator-max-microvolt = <3300000>;
+		gpio = <&pcal6416_1 10 GPIO_ACTIVE_HIGH>;
+		/*
+		 * IW612 wifi chip needs more delay than other wifi chips to complete
+		 * the host interface initialization after power up, otherwise the
+		 * internal state of IW612 may be unstable, resulting in the failure of
+		 * the SDIO3.0 switch voltage.
+		 */
+		enable-active-high;
+		startup-delay-us = <20000>;
+	};
+
+	reg_usdhc1_vqmmc: regulator-wifi-vqmmc {
+		compatible = "regulator-fixed";
+		regulator-name = "regulator-wifi-vqmmc";
+		regulator-min-microvolt = <1800000>;
+		regulator-max-microvolt = <1800000>;
+		enable-active-high;
+	};
+
+	reg_usdhc2_vmmc: regulator-sd {
+		compatible = "regulator-fixed";
+		pinctrl-names = "default";
+		pinctrl-0 = <&pinctrl_reg_usdhc2_vmmc>;
+		regulator-name = "VSD_3V3";
+		regulator-min-microvolt = <3300000>;
+		regulator-max-microvolt = <3300000>;
+		gpio = <&gpio2 19 GPIO_ACTIVE_HIGH>;
+		enable-active-high;
+	};
+
+	reg_usb_vbus: regulator-vbus {
+		compatible = "regulator-fixed";
+		regulator-name = "USB_VBUS";
+		regulator-min-microvolt = <5000000>;
+		regulator-max-microvolt = <5000000>;
+		gpio = <&pcal6416_1 5 GPIO_ACTIVE_HIGH>;
+		enable-active-high;
+	};
+
 };
